【发布时间】:2021-06-11 10:27:53
【问题描述】:
我测试过 Firefox 67-83,绝对没有版本真正支持暗模式!
- 不,我在问一个开发者问题。
- 不,我明确不是在谈论扩展。
- 不,我安装了零个扩展。
- 是的,暗模式在 Chrome 和 Safari 中运行良好,仅更改操作系统首选项。
- 是的,我已将 Windows 10 和 Firefox 都设置为暗模式。
-
window.matchMedia('(prefers-color-scheme: dark)').matches返回false。 -
window.matchMedia('(prefers-color-scheme: dark)')显示media: "(prefers-color-scheme: dark)"。 - 是的,我创建了一个干净的配置文件。
- 是的,我已尝试在 67 和 83 中创建
about:config并将browser.in-content.dark-mode设置为true。
所有浏览器的相关 CSS:
@media (prefers-color-scheme: dark)
{
:root
{
--color_anchor_text: #bfc7d2 !important;
--color_anchor_focus_text: #8b98ac !important;
--color_anchor_visited_text: #f2ddca !important;
--color_body_background: #000 !important;
--color_form_background: #222 !important;
--color_form_background_focus: #444 !important;
--color_form_text: #fff !important;
--color_form_text_placeholder: #777 !important;
--color_primary_background: rgba(34,34,34,.9) !important;
--color_primary_text: #fff !important;
--color_status_good: #0c0 !important;
--color_status_neutral: #aaa !important;
--color_status_fair: #9c0 !important;
}
}
如何强制 Firefox 支持暗模式?
【问题讨论】: